Description:
Obverse
Helmeted head of Roma right; below chin, denomination mark.
Part of moneyer mark in left field.
Reverse
The dioscuri, Castor and Pollux, on horseback galloping right, cloak floating behind, each holdinghorizontal lance.
Part of moneyer mark in field under the horses.
ROMA in exergue.
